WebMay 11, 2015 · Option 2: Use SortedDictionary to sort a dictionary in C#. If you require that your dictionary is always going to be sorted, it might be better to use a SortedDictionary rather than just a Dictionary. Whenever you add an item to a SortedDictionary, the item will be inserted into the correct location. Note that there is a performance penalty for ... WebHere, key=lambda item: item[1] returns the values of each key:value pair. From each key:value pair of dt.item() , sorted() sorts the items based on values. Learn more about sorted() and its parameter key at Python sorted() .
Sorting a SortedDictionary based on value, not key
WebMar 10, 2012 · Skamradt's suggestion to pad integer values assumes you are going to sort using a string compare. This would be slow. Calling format() for each insert, slower still. Instead, you want to do an integer compare. You start with a record type: TExample = record SortOrder : integer; SomethingElse : string; end; WebThe sub GetUniqueAndCount works fine but it's the sort sub which is the problem as it doesn't accept the array passed to it as an argument. Sub GetUniqueAndCount () Dim d As Object, c As Range, k, tmp As String Set d = CreateObject ("scripting.dictionary") 'I will select the column of dates For Each c In Selection tmp = Trim (c.Value) If Len ... hill creek homeowners association
How to sort a dictionary by its value - social.msdn.microsoft.com
WebApr 12, 2024 · We can perform these in two ways. One way is to sort the list by creating a new list and another way is to sort within the given list, saving space. The syntax for sorting by creating a new list is: sorted_list = sorted (unsorted_list, key=len) Python3. def Sorting (lst): lst2 = sorted(lst, key=len) return lst2. WebIn numpy versions >= 1.4.0 nan values are sorted to the end. The extended sort order is: Real: [R, nan] Complex: [R + Rj, R + nanj, nan + Rj, nan + nanj] where R is a non-nan real value. Complex values with the same nan placements are sorted according to the non-nan part if it exists. Non-nan values are sorted as before. WebMar 5, 2009 · On the other hand, if one wanted to sort a dictionary by value (as is asked in the question), one could do the following: for key, value in sorted (mydict.iteritems (), key=lambda (k,v): (v,k)): print "%s: %s" % (key, value) The result of this command (sorting the dictionary by value) should return the following: smart asset georgia paycheck calculator